Visual Methods for Tracking Progress

Utilizing visual methods to document and analyze progress can enhance motivation and provide concrete evidence of changes. Here are some effective visual methods:

  1. Progress Photos: Capture images at regular intervals to visually compare changes in physique over time.
  2. Body Measurements: Track specific body measurements (such as waist, chest, arms, and legs) through a visual chart to see numerical progress.
  3. Graphing Weight Changes: Create a line graph to plot weight changes over your steroid cycle to identify trends and fluctuations.
  4. Composition Analysis: Use body fat calipers or professional body composition analysis tools to visualize fat loss and muscle gain.
  5. Workout Logs: Maintain visual logs of your workouts, noting weights lifted and repetitions, to see performance improvements.
